To look at sold item details. I use the SELLER HUB.
1. Seller Hub
2. Orders
3. All Orders
Then bookmark the page in your browser quick access bar. I renamed mine SOLD. All of the details are one click away - shipping labels, tracking, feedback, etc. You can also customize the columns and their order.
